Artificial intelligence (AI) is a rapidly growing field that involves the development of computer systems that can perform tasks that would normally require human intelligence, such as visual perception, speech recognition, decision-making, and language translation. AI has become an integral part of our daily lives, from voice assistants like Siri and Alexa to self-driving cars and personalized recommendations on social media. History of AI

The concept of artificial intelligence has been around for centuries, with the earliest ideas dating back to ancient Greece and the myth of Pygmalion, who created a statue that came to life. However, the modern era of AI began in the 1950s, when researchers began to explore the possibility of creating machines that could learn and think like humans.

One of the earliest pioneers of AI was John McCarthy, who coined the term "artificial intelligence" in 1955 and organized the Dartmouth Conference in 1956, which is often considered the birth of AI as a field of study. During this conference, McCarthy and other researchers laid out the goals and principles of AI, including the development of programs that could reason, learn, and communicate in natural language.

Over the next few decades, AI research made significant strides, with the development of rule-based systems, expert systems, and machine learning algorithms. However, progress was slow and uneven, with many researchers encountering technical limitations and funding challenges.

In the 1990s and 2000s, AI research experienced a resurgence, thanks in part to advances in computer hardware and the availability of large datasets. Today, AI is a thriving field that is changing the way we live, work, and interact with each other.

Current State of AI

The current state of AI is marked by a number of significant achievements and ongoing challenges. On the one hand, AI has made great strides in areas such as natural language processing, image recognition, and game playing. For example, Google's AlphaGo program famously defeated the world champion of the game Go in 2016, demonstrating the power of deep learning algorithms and reinforcement learning.

AI has also made significant contributions in fields such as medicine, where it is being used to analyze medical images and develop personalized treatment plans for patients. In finance, AI is being used to analyze large datasets and identify patterns that can inform investment decisions. And in manufacturing, AI is being used to optimize production processes and improve quality control.

However, there are also significant challenges facing the field of AI. One of the biggest challenges is the "black box" problem, which refers to the fact that many AI algorithms are opaque and difficult to interpret. This can make it difficult to understand how decisions are being made and can lead to issues of bias and discrimination.

Another challenge is the "data bottleneck," which refers to the fact that many AI algorithms require large amounts of data to be effective. This can be a problem in areas where data is scarce or difficult to obtain, such as in certain fields of science or in developing countries.

Finally, there are ethical concerns around the use of AI, particularly around issues such as privacy, surveillance, and the impact of AI on jobs and the economy.

Applications of AI

AI is being used in a wide range of industries and applications, from healthcare and finance to manufacturing and transportation. One of the most prominent applications of AI is in natural language processing (NLP), which involves teaching computers to understand and respond to human language. NLP is being used in chatbots and virtual assistants like Siri and Alexa, as well as in voice recognition software and language translation tools.

Another important application of AI is in computer vision, which involves teaching computers to recognize and interpret visual information.

Ethical and Legal Issues

AI also raises a number of ethical and legal issues. One of the main concerns is bias and discrimination in AI systems. AI algorithms are only as unbiased as the data they are trained on, and if the data contains biases or discriminatory patterns, these will be reflected in the output of the AI system. This could lead to discriminatory outcomes in areas such as hiring, lending, and criminal justice.

Another concern is around privacy and security. AI systems often require access to large amounts of personal data in order to function effectively, and there are concerns around how this data is collected, used, and secured. There are also concerns around the potential misuse of AI for surveillance and control, particularly in authoritarian regimes.

Legal issues around AI include questions about liability in cases where AI systems cause harm or damage. For example, if a self-driving car causes an accident, who is responsible – the car manufacturer, the software developer, or the owner of the car? There are also questions about intellectual property rights and ownership of data in AI systems.
